From: Sage Weil<sage@newdream.net>
Add a new secret type to store a Ceph authentication key. The name is simply an identifier for easy human reference.
The xml looks like this:
<secret ephemeral='no' private='no'> <uuid>0a81f5b2-8403-7b23-c8d6-21ccc2f80d6f</uuid> <usage type='ceph'> <name>mycluster_admin</name> </usage> </secret>
